The Fremantle Convict Establishment operated for a depot for your accommodation of convicts, who ended up housed during the complicated and labored outside the house the Prison during the day. The convicts had been variously utilized in the development of general public infrastructure such as roads, bridges and general public buildings, and also in agriculture and mining at no cost settlers.v The technique with the Western Australian authorities in direction of convicts in this era is taken into account to have been a lot more enlightened than other colonies.
Workshops, later being known as the East Workshops, have been designed to rehabilitate prisoners, and help in internet site design. A blacksmith's shop was made in 1852, plus a carpenters’ store was extra in 1858. The prison was meant to have other solutions onsite, like a kitchen area, with 4 boilers, scullery, pantry, interesting space and suppliers; a bakehouse and ovens, with different stores for flour and bread; as well as a washhouse, laundry and drying space.

A riot by prisoners in 1968 brought awareness towards the conditions during which inmates were being accommodated. As mentioned in the newspaper article adhering to the riot, ‘Prisoners fremantle prison still Use a sanitary bucket in their mobile during the night time … There are 2 or a few prisoners crammed in most of the ‘one’ cells.’xvi In 1988, a riot involving 130 prisoners broke out about prison circumstances and the mistreatment of a prisoner, with five officers taken hostage.
